GO OUT Magazine January 2026 Vol.195
GO OUT Magazine is a long-running Japanese publication that sits at the intersection of outdoor culture, fashion, and everyday life. Rather than treating camping and gear as a niche, GO OUT presents them as part of a broader lifestyle, where what you wear, how you travel, and how you spend time outside are all connected.
GO OUT January 2026 vol.195 goes on sale Saturday, November 29, with a focus on Relax Wear—easy, comfortable clothing designed to look good while slowing things down. The issue highlights relaxed silhouettes and materials, alongside apparel and everyday goods that make time at home more comfortable and enjoyable.
This issue also features cold-weather accessories that balance warmth and style, thoughtfully designed cleaning and organization tools, and hiker style snapshots captured at GO OUT SUPER HIKING JAPAN vol.1, held in late October. As always, the magazine blends fashion, outdoor culture, and daily life, offering a grounded look at how people actually live with their gear.
